Weather in March

The first month of the autumn, March, is also a hot month in Inhapi, Brazil, with an average temperature ranging between max 34.3°C (93.7°F) and min 23.1°C (73.6°F).

Temperature

The initiation of March records an average high-temperature of a still hot 34.3°C (93.7°F), displaying a near consistency with the previous month. The average low-temperature of 23.1°C (73.6°F) is witnessed in Inhapi, Brazil, during March.

Heat index

The heat index in March is appraised at a blistering 44°C (111.2°F). Keep guard: Heat cramps and heat exhaustion are likely. Continued activity increases the risk of heatstroke.
Observations indicate that the heat index values are for shady locations with light wind. Heat index values may be hiked up by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ees under direct sunshine.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'apparent temperature' or 'felt air temperature', is a value derived by merging air temperature with the humidity to convey how the climate feels. The effect of weather is individual, with a variety of people experiencing it differently due to distinctions in body mass, height, and level of activity. Take note that direct exposure to the sun can increase the felt temperature, possibly adding 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ees to the heat index. Heat index values are particularly meaningful for babies and toddlers. Juveniles often do not understand the need to recuperate and rehydrate. Thirst is a delayed symptom of dehydration - hence, it is vital to maintain hydration, particularly during ongoing physical activities.
In the face of high temperatures, the human body's reflex is to perspire, leveraging sweat evaporation for cooling. Under high air temperature and humidity (high heat index) conditions, perspiration is limited, and the perception of heat is increased. When the body is unable to balance heat gain, its temperature elevates, which may induce thermal illnesses.

Humidity

In March, the average relative humidity in Inhapi is 62%.

Rainfall

The month with the most rainfall is March, when the rain falls for 13 days and typically aggregates up to 46mm (1.81") of precipitation.

Daylight

In Inhapi, the average length of the day in March is 12h and 9min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 05:34 and sunset at 17:51. On the last day of March, sunrise is at 05:34 and sunset at 17:35 -03.

Sunshine

The average sunshine in March in Inhapi is 8.6h.

UV index

The months with the highest UV index in Inhapi are January through March, September through December, with an average maximum UV index of 7. A UV Index estimate of 6 to 7 represents a high health hazard from exposure to the Sun's UV radiation for the ordinary person.
Note: The maximum daily UV index of 7 in March converts into the following recommendations:
Stay clear of intense sun exposure. Solar protection is of utmost significance. From 10 a.m. to 4 p.m., when UV radiation is at its strongest, limit direct exposure to the Sun and note that shade structures may not provide full sun protection. On sunny days, it's ideal to wear sunglasses that filter out UVA and UVB rays.

Average temperature in March
Inhapi, Brazil

Average temperature in March - Inhapi, Brazil
  • Average high temperature in March: 34.3°C

The warmest months (with the highest average high temperature) are November and December (34.5°C).
The month with the lowest average high temperature is July (28.3°C).

  • Average low temperature in March: 23.1°C

The month with the highest average low temperature is March (23.1°C).
The coldest month (with the lowest average low temperature) is August (18.3°C).
